Medical students will test their knowledge with the IFOM exam
46 students will take the IFOM on September 17, 2016

The School of Medicine at the University of Navarra will offer on September 17th the International Foundations of Medicine (IFOM), an examination of basic science organized by the National Board of Medical Examiners (NBME).
This test can assess the knowledge of students and predict what their score would be on the United States Medical Licensing Examination (USMLE) step 1. It is critical to be prepared for STEP 1 because there are no retakes if you score the minimum passing mark. IFOM also evaluates the level of education at the Medical School compared to US universities.
The test is web based and is 4 hours with 160 multiple choice questions covering areas of anatomy, biochemistry and pharmacology, among others. The examination will take place in the computer classrooms at the School of Medicine.
